Application/properties:
GMAW solid wire for welding of nickel-base alloys, high-temperature and creep resisting steels, heat resisting and cryogenic materials, low-alloyed problem steels and dissimilar joints. Ferritic austenitic joints is for service temperatures above +300°C or for applications where a post weld heat treatment is required. Suitable for pressure vessel fabrication for the service temperature range -196°C to +550°C, otherwise resistant to scaling up to +1200°C. Not susceptible to embitterment. Resistant to thermal shocks, corrosion resistant, fully austenitic. Low coefficient of thermal expansion.(between C-steels and austenitic CrNi (Mo) steel)
C | Mn | Ni | Cr | Nb+Ta |
---|---|---|---|---|
<0.05 | 3 | rest | 20.5 | 3.5 |
Shielding gas: DIN EN 439-I1 (100% Ar)
DIN EN 439-I3 (Ar + He)
Tensile Strength ( N/mm 2 ) | Yield Strength ( N/mm 2 ) | Elongation A5 (%) | Impact energy (J) ISO - V 20°C -196°C+ | Heat Treatment |
---|---|---|---|---|
>640 | >400 | >35 | 160 80 | AW |
AW : As welded
DIN Standard | 2.4816 NiCr 15 Fe; 2.4817 LC-NiCr 15 Fe; X8Ni9 |
Other Standard | Alloy 600, Alloy 600 L |
